About the Role
As Duty Manager you will ensure that our leisure centre provides a friendly, clean, and safe environment for all customers. You will manage and motivate a team of operational staff, handle day‑to‑day duty management, and run the centre to the highest standard. You will also be responsible for event management, booking activities and events and ensuring they are delivered to a high standard.
Requirements
* Actively manage, develop and motivate a team of operational staff
* Take responsibility for day‑to‑day duty management and centre operation to the highest standard
* Understand the business and budgetary performance of the centre
* Be a proactive member of the leisure centre team
* Show a passion for the industry and commitment to continuous professional development
* Demonstrated experience in problem solving, customer service and staff management
* Experience working in a Duty Management or similar role
* Work flexibly with autonomy and confidence in decision making
* Able to think on your feet and respond to variable demands
